Proprioceptive neuromuscular facilitation (PNF) stretching in futsal sport: How does it affect recovery pulse rate after high intensity interval training? Haidar, Muhammad Daffa; Dewantara, Julian; Eken, Özgür; Stojanović, Stefan; Agustina, Dina; Nugroho, Sigit; Sumaryanti, Sumaryanti
Tanjungpura Journal of Coaching Research Vol 2, No 1 (2024): Tanjungpura Journal of Coaching Research
Publisher : Universitas Tanjungpura

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.26418/tajor.v2i1.77617

Abstract

Background and Study Aim. During exercise, the work of the heart will be controlled by sympathetic nerves that will regulate the frequency of heart rate through the depolarization effect. Faster changes in depolarization effects can affect action potentials that become more frequent, so that the heart rate will increase. Stretching serves to improve blood flow and circulation, so it can help in lowering the pulse rate. This study aims to determine the effectiveness of PNF stretching on pulse rate recovery after doing HIIT on futsal players.Material and Methods. This research is an experimental research with the design of this research is control group pretest-posttest consisting of 20 people with sampling technique using population sampling. They were divided by ordinal pairing into two groups, namely the PNF stretching group and the control group. The PNF stretching group underwent PNF stretching session after HIIT session, while the control group only did HIIT session without PNF stretching. Recovery pulse rate was measured before and after the HIIT session, as well as after the PNF stretching intervention or rest period for the control group. Analysis was assisted using SPSS 26.Results. The results showed a significant decrease in recovery pulse rate in the experimental group with an average pretest value of 75.6, posttest 86.8 (p=0.000) with an effectiveness value of 85.8%. The control group showed a less significant decrease in recovery pulse rate, with an average pretest value of 75.2, posttest 76.8 (p=0.104) with an effectiveness value of 75.8%.Conclusion. So that this research is expected to serve as material for consideration, reference, and knowledge for parties related to the world of sports and health science, especially the effectiveness of Proprioceptive Neuromuscular Facilitation (PNF) stretching on pulse recovery after doing High Intensity Interval Training (HIIT).

A Comparison of Principal Component Analysis and Maximum Likelihood Factor Analysis in Bank Health Ratio Firdaus, Firdaus; Nugroho, Sigit; Widodo, Haryo
Jurnal ILMU DASAR Vol 22 No 2 (2021)
Publisher : Fakultas Matematika dan Ilmu Pengetahuan Alam Universitas Jember

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.19184/jid.v22i2.13487

Abstract

The use of factor analysis methods to reduce variable dimensions is generally known and has been used in various disciplines. The two famous extraction methods of factor analysis are principal component analysis and maximum likelihood. This study aimed to compare both, principal component analysis and maximum likelihood. By their constructed matrix correlation, applied to bank financial ratios. The study is developed from an initial set of 22 ratios of healthy indexed banks. The use of bank financial data aims to identify the structure of the financial ratio of healthy indexed banks. There are 10 variables satisfying the criteria of factor analysis techniques to be considered in the analysis. Both principal component analysis and maximum likelihood suggest three factors that can be used to represent 10 variables.Keywords: factor analysis; principal component analysis; maximum likelihood; financial ratios; bank health.

The effect of swedish massage using ginger oil on chronic low back pain Bahri, Syuhada; Nugroho, Sigit; Sumaryanti, Sumaryanti; Mulyawan , Rizki; Ginanjar, Agi; Pongsiri, Tatpicha; Panganiban, Teejay D.
Indonesian Journal of Research in Physical Education, Sport, and Health Vol. 2 No. 1 (2024): Indonesian Journal of Research in Physical Education, Sport, and Health (IJRPES
Publisher : Universitas Negeri Malang

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.17977/um086v2i12024p1-6

Abstract

Background: Chronic low back pain is one of the musculoskeletal health problems that is common in society, including athletes. Chronic low back pain occurs in people in various countries, including Indonesia, with estimates that they experience pain that lasts approximately 24 hours for 3 months or more and often occurs at the age of 20-40 years. Disorders found in chronic low back pain sufferers usually experience pain in the lower back area. By using Swedish massage, which is a massage method to relax muscles, reduce pain and improve blood circulation, plus the use of ginger oil, which is a formulation commonly used to relieve pain and also as aromatherapy, can reduce the problem of chronic lower back pain. Objective: The aim of this study was to test the effect of Swedish massage using ginger oil on chronic low back pain. Methods: The research method uses experiments with a one-group pretest-posttest design. There were 7 participants taken using incidental sampling. The research instrument used the Visual Analogue Scale. The data analysis technique uses descriptive statistics and paired samples t test. Results: The research results obtained tcount = 6.33 with Sig. 0.00 < 0.05 which means there is an influence of SM using ginger oil on CLBP. Conclusion: This research concluded that there was an effect of Swedish massage using ginger oil on chronic low back pain. Further research with more participants is needed. Leadership attribute profile of the coaches from Realmadrid Foundation Yogyakarta football school Sulistiyono, Sulistiyono; Nugroho, Sigit; Prastyawan, Rifky Riyandi; Rahayu, Sundari Putri; Mahira, Rina; Rahmawati, Yuliana
Jorpres (Jurnal Olahraga Prestasi) Vol 20, No 1 (2024)
Publisher : Departement of Sports Coaching, Faculty of Sports Sciences, Universitas Negeri Yogyakarta

Show Abstract | Download Original | Original Source | Check in Google Scholar | DOI: 10.21831/jorpres.v20i1.70654

Abstract

The objective of this study is to identify the leadership characteristics exhibited by the coaches of RealMadrid Foundation Yogyakarta Football School. Research methodology employed was by descriptive quantitative study utilizing survey methods. The sampling technique used was exhaustive sampling, specifically included all five head coaches of the RealMadrid Foundation football school. Data collection technique used questionnaire by Google form completed by all 128 players. The data was examined by using descriptive statistics elaborated in percentages. The results’ findings indicate that the technical skills category achieved the highest average score, with mean score 5.23 and  corresponding percentage 87.16%. Ability of player’s mental readiness demonstrates high level with mean score 5.18 and percentage of 86.34%. Bad attitude behavior is in score 5.12 and percentage of 85.28%. They possess medium ability to manage strategy for games scoring for 5.09 with percentage of 84.90%. Their goal-setting ability is below average with score 4.94 with 82.32% percentage. Lastly, their proficiency in managing physical training is relatively low, scoring 4.80 with a percentage of 80.08%. Coaches of RealMadrid Foundation Yogyakarta football school need to enhance their leadership skills in physical training and personality development. Leadership training offers an alternate approach to enhance the leadership skills of football coaches.
